Augustus John, OM, RA

1878-1961

Study for "Moses and the Brazen Serpent"

Ref: 1208

Pen and ink, 23.5 by 30 cm

Provenance: William C.Gore; thence by descent

 

 

John’s ambitious religious painting Moses and the Brazen Serpent won the Slade Summer Composition Prize in the artist’s last year there (in 1898). The present work is one of a number of the artist’s studies for the final composition, reflecting his deep admiration for Dutch Old Master drawing, particularly, in the present case, the pen and ink drawings of Rembrandt.
